Out of box failure a JOKE
<p>I upgraded my contract at an MTN owned store in umhlanga on the 05 Aug 2016 and got a Samsung S7 edge. On the 8 Aug 16, the phone was 3 days old, the screen failed and there were multiple black lines running through the display. I retuned the phone to East Rand Mall MTN owned store on the 10 Aug 2016 within the 7 days for out of box failure and was told that the phone had to be sent in for assessment and that I should receive an answer today 17 Aug 2016, when I called for a follow up they said that the phone would only be assessed next Tuesday 23 Aug 2016????? the contract is currently 12 days old of which 7 of those MTN has had my phone and now I must wait another week??? that means I will be 2 weeks without my phone??? what is the point then of having the 7 day OBF or buying a top of the range phone????</p> <p> </p> <p>I have contacted the call centre, the store and repairs and no one wants to help</p>
